What is the most popular flower in a wedding bouquet?

Peonies. Hands down, this is the most highly coveted of all wedding flowers. Everyone loves ’em, everyone wants ’em, but sadly, they’re one of the most expensive flowers. So if you have to have peonies, but you don’t have a big budget, maybe just use them in your bouquet and at the head table (if you’re having one).

Is it cheaper to make your own wedding bouquets?

When you hire a florist you are not only price quoted for the flowers, but also the labor put into making your floral arrangements. So, if you can take the labor out of the cost by making your own bouquet, you’ll be spending a lot less money.

What flower is in season in April?

In April, you’ll have a great selection of blooms including Anemones, Forget-Me-Nots, Fritillaria, Gelder Rose, Hyacinths, Iris, Lilac, Muscari, Narcissi and Tulips. Wedding favourites Lily of the Valley and Ranunculus are also available not to mention catkins and blossoms too.

Who pays for flowers at the wedding?

groom’s family
The groom’s family provides the flowers involved in a wedding ceremony. That includes the bride’s bouquet, the groomsmen and usher boutonnieres, and the corsages and mini bouquets for the both mothers and grandmothers.

    What is a wedding flower?

    Wedding. Roses, lilies, carnations, gerbera daisies and an assortment of orchids are the most common flowers for wedding bouquets. Smaller flowers such as sweetheart roses, daisies, freesia, miniature carnations and stephanotis are often used in bridal bouquets. Iris and lilac is common especially during the spring wedding season.
